1. Do not let your paint dry

A half-empty can of paint will dry. Drop golf balls into the paint can to fill the air space, or place plastic wrap under the cover, seal it securely and store the paint upside down.

2. Utilize the best guide

If you're painting brand-new drywall, utilize a water-based primer to hide flaws and offer an even base prior to using color. If you're painting paneling, water-damaged or smoke-saturated walls, select an oil-based primer.

3. Prevent lap marks

4. Stir paint with a customized stirrer

Before you stir paint, drill holes in the stirrer to help blend the paint better. The holes help the paint circulation through the stirrer, aerating it like a whisk and mixing the paint evenly.

5. Include texture, if you desire

If you want more texture on your wall, pick a roller with a longer, 3/4" nap, which holds more paint. The nap is the fabric material covering the roller, and longer naps develop more stippling on your wall since of the way their fibers disperse the paint. Use a shorter-nap roller-- in between 1/4" and 1/2" nap-- for the smoothest surface.

6. Do not wash your brushes or rollers

If you're using latex paint, there's no reason to clean your brushes or rollers if you do not complete your job in one day. Due to the fact that cold temperatures keep latex paint from drying rapidly, you can simply wrap your rollers or brushes in plastic bags or tin foil and put them in the fridge. (Make sure to let them fully warm back up prior to utilizing them.).

7. Deal with problem tape.

If you're using older tape, in some cases it can be difficult to peel off its roll without tearing or sticking. If your painter's tape continues to peel, microwave the whole roll for 10 seconds.

8. Figure out the type of paint on existing walls.

Unsure if a wall's existing paint is oil or latex? Soak a cotton ball in rubbing alcohol and rub it in a small location across the wall. If the cotton ball has paint residue, the paint is latex. No paint on the cotton ball? You'll be painting over an oil-based paint and will want to use an oil-based primer prior to painting.
